Lactate Dehydrogenase (LDH)
| Product Name | Lactate Dehydrogenase |
| Source | Porcine Heart |
| Catalogue Number | 350-90 |
| Purity | Purified |
| Form | Lyophilized |
| Activity | > 100 U/mg (Dimension® Clinical Chemistry System) |
| Unit Definition | One unit will catalyze the oxidation of one micromole of L-lactate to pyruvate with simultaneous reduction of NAD+ to NADH per minute at 37°C and pH 9.4. |
| Protein | > 0.5 mg protein/mg (Coomassie) |
| Specific Activity | > 200 U/mg protein |
| Contaminants | AST/SGOT: < 0.1% ALT/SGPT: < 0.06% MDH: < 0.06% PK: < 0.06% |
| Appearance | White to off-white powder |
| Solubility | Reported (1 mg/mL saline) |
| Recertification | 4 years |
| Storage | -20°C |
| Synonyms | LDH, Lactic Dehydrogenase |
| Molecular Weight | ~136,700 (Huston et al. 1972) |
| CAS Number | 9001-60-9 |
| E.C. Number | 1.1.1.27 |
| References | The Protein Journal, December 2016, Volume 35, Issue 6, pp 467–480 |
